Max Strus, American professional basketball player, practices his on-court skills with sharper vision from EVO ICL - a new FDA-approved vision correction lens designed for the correction/reduction of myopia (nearsightedness) and astigmatism. - Recently, Strus had EVO lenses implanted by his doctor to upgrade his vision and break free from the hassles of eyeglasses and contact lenses.
- Following the EVO procedure, he went from struggling with the hassles of contact lenses, both on and off the court, to having clear vision better than 20/20.
- Starting this month, Max Strus will share his journey in national and social media campaigns which will later be expanded globally.
